Brent crude futures fell 24 cents to $91.92 a barrel as of 0837 GMT, while U.S. West Texas Intermediate crude futures were down 36 cents at $87.72
Oil prices slipped on Monday as investors continued to focus on the situation in the Middle East, where diplomatic efforts are intensifying in an attempt to contain the conflict between Israel and Hamas.
Both benchmarks traded over $1 a barrel lower than their previous settlement price at their nadir in Monday’s session. Israel continued its bombardment of Gaza on Monday after launching air strikes over southern Lebanon overnight. “There is some relief in the oil market that Israel is holding off on a planned ground incursion of northern Gaza to negotiate a release of hostages, which opens up a window for diplomacy,” said Vandana Hari, founder of oil market analysis provider Vanda Insights.
